Output 64a6014a41392493bbefd5537ed77e00bbf54e5c6aa662fdfaa0c7a6ed1733c0:0

value
791714
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15a8c017e8582ee58f26d24ddc0853d2a4b2e3b0 OP_EQUAL
address
33fYGZ2rVH1DAkEFV52Dt4KkERXJ2ot8FJ
transaction
64a6014a41392493bbefd5537ed77e00bbf54e5c6aa662fdfaa0c7a6ed1733c0
spent
true